The Brückner Group employs 2,700 people at 17 locations in 12 countries.

International networks from day one
Since 2022, international Welcome Days have been put on for new employees and first-time managers, with colleagues from all locations participating. But even trainees enjoy the opportunity to make new contacts in other platform companies and gain valuable overseas experience. International networking and exchange are also the focus of the management development program “Global Connect”. The international pool of participants bolsters international skills and raises awareness for diversity within the company.

Career, culture, and opportunities
A report from Suzhou
Pascal Fuchs has been the Sales and Service Director at Brueckner Group China Co., Ltd. in Suzhou since January 2024. While studying vehicle technology at TU Braunschweig, he took advantage of the opportunity to stay in China for longer periods. He now speaks and writes fluent Chinese.

I studied the language intensively. The grammar is not as complicated as you might think.
Even while he was a student in Asia, Pascal was aware of the Brückner Group, which has been present in the Chinese market for a long time.
After earning his master’s degree in automotive engineering from Tongji University, Pascal joined Kiefel GmbH in Bavaria, a Brückner Group company, as Area Sales Manager for the Chinese and Indian market.
What made you decide to join the Brückner Group as your next career step in 2017?
In addition to the Group’s position as a technological leader, its international orientation appealed to me, especially its focus on China.
What is a typical workday like in China?
The combination of Chinese work culture and our Made in Germany approach is truly exciting. Germany stands for quality and reliability, while in China you experience unbridled entrepreneurship and the ability to quickly implement innovations. It is this combination that makes the Brückner Group so strong here in China.
What can we learn from China?
The culture surrounding mistakes is different here. People aren’t afraid to take risks. Mistakes and setbacks are viewed as a normal part of the development process.
